Winners of Excellence Award in Foreign Affairs Honoured by Abdullah bin Zayed

HH Sheikh Abdullah bin Zayed Al Nahyan, Minister of Foreign Affairs, recently recognized the outstanding achievements of 34 individuals and entities at the 5th Minister of Foreign Affairs Excellence Award ceremony in Abu Dhabi. The event, held at the ministry’s headquarters, was attended by top officials including Reem bint Ibrahim Al Hashemy, Minister of State for International Cooperation, and Sheikh Shakhboot bin Nahyan Al Nahyan, Minister of State.

During the ceremony, 18 accredited foreign missions and nine departments of the Ministry of Foreign Affairs were honored for their exceptional work. Additionally, seven ministry employees were awarded for their contributions to advancing the ministry’s goals and values.

Sheikh Abdullah emphasized the importance of institutional excellence as a key strategic approach for building a bright future based on efficiency and creativity. He commended the winners for their innovative ideas and dedication to excellence in their respective roles.

Established in 2014, the Minister of Foreign Affairs Excellence Award aims to enhance the institutional and functional performance of the Ministry of Foreign Affairs. It serves as a catalyst for providing exceptional services to customers and stakeholders.
